POSTAL HISTORY OF SICILY POSTAGE STAMPS

Thanks to the census of more than 7000 letters, the present work analyses the postal history of Sicilian postage stamps: rates, franking, destinations known, postmarks, retouches on cover, letters sent during the insurrectionary period and in the following "Garibaldi" period, last dates of use of the postage stamps for every post office.
Last part of the book is devoted to a detailed historical analysis of the period April-July 1860, with the effects that historical events had on postal communication in the island.
Hundreds of reproductions in colours, with most of the rarest letters franked with Sicilian postage stamps.

THE COLLECTION
OF FONDAZIONE BANCO DI SICILIA
POSTAGE STAMPS

Fondazione Ignazio Mormino of Banco di Sicilia keeps, among historical and antiquarian property, a prestigious philatelic collection, presented in this volume, which is the first of a series devoted to the Foundation's possessions.
The collection includes 1482 items in 900 really rare postal documents relevant to the first issues of the Kingdom of the Two Sicilies, which were used in 1858 in the Kingdom of Naples and from 1 January 1859 in the Kingdom of Sicily. The latter are known as the most beautiful stamps issued by the Old Italian States: the portrait of Ferdinando II was engraved by Tommaso Aloysio Juvara (1809-1875) from Messina, one of the best engravers in the middle of the XIX century.
To complete the work, the editor, Nino Aquila, has added material coming from private prestigious collections.
In the chapters before the presentation of the stamps, the volume follows the history of the issues in their historical background, the route and postal situation in Sicily in the XIX century, and the formation of the collection.

1860
LETTERS FROM THE WAR OF ITALY
ON THE TRAIL OF GARIBALDI'S SOLDIERS

The Authors use postal materials as historical source, relating the historical events to postal history, and vice versa, also thanks to the fortunate recovery of two letters of that period that are systematically analyzed.

The scenery is the enterprise of Garibaldi's Thousand to conquer the Kingdom of Two Sicilies: in this context, the system of postal communications that played a strategic role in it is examined. This central event of Italian Risorgimento is narrated from a different and unreleased viewpoint, highlighting also a slice of the daily life of some participants to Garibaldi's enterprise, exploring for the first time the contents of the letters that often narrate events in a different way.

The book develops in parallel a rigorous postal-historical study of the rates and of the ways of sending mail from and to the Kingdom of Two Sicilies, highlighting the fast changes in postal communication, determined by Garibaldi's advance and by the other events connected to the development of the Kingdom of Italy.

Dealing with a period of war and revolution, the Authors have found some difficulties in finding the norms that determined the changes in the correspondence rates.

2 GRANA POSTAGE STAMPS OF THE KINGDOM OF SICILY

The three plates prepared for the print of 2 grana postage stamps of the Kingdom of Sicily are reproduced in over thirty plates in colour and b/w.
All the retouches and also the single plates (whole, divided into two and four parts) are examined in detail with minute enlargements, so to make the consultation of every single postage stamp easy even to less expert people.

TRAVELLING POST OFFICES IN SICILY
Catalogue of the postmarks used by travelling offices and by couriers
from 1862 to 1973

The subject dealt with is related to the non occasional use in Sicily of travelling post offices, both overland and by sea route, that have been working in a period that can be defined "classical" for the Italian postal history, that is the one included in the first century of adjustment of the administrative activity after the Unification of Italy.
An amazing number of postmarks has come out, attesting the fervour with which the development of communications was welcome and encouraged also in Sicily. The largest possible number of the postmarks described has been reproduced in the book.

SCATTERED PAPERS
Garibaldine correspondences by and to Ippolito Nievo
Insights into Sicilian postal history
1859-1861

The Sicily of 1859-1861 told through postal history and Ippolito Nievo letters. Some insights into an extraordinary period, with gattopardesche atmospheres, which preceded the Unity of Italy on the island, analysing the effects of revolution on the postal system and the correspondence of a brilliant and idealist young man who spent last months of his life in Sicily following Garibaldi's troops.
